Informatized installation system
The VANROCK helical pile informatization installation system provides a strong guarantee for screw pile installation. It consists of a power output unit, an alignment monitor, a torque monitor and an in-cab monitor — data transmission between the components is completed through wireless signals, feeding real-time monitored data back to the cockpit of the excavator.
Fig. 01 — Installation Diagram

01
Power output unit
The VANROCK drive head torques the galvanized steel helical pile into the ground from the excavator boom — pushing through weak upper layers until the helix plates anchor in supporting soil.
02
Alignment monitor
The wireless alignment sensor tracks the pile's verticality in real time during installation, so the operator can correct the angle immediately and keep every pile within tolerance.
03
Torque monitor
Torque changes are monitored continuously and wirelessly transmitted back to the cab — torque correlates directly with soil resistance, verifying that the required compression capacity is reached.
04
In-cab monitor
An 8" WiFi touch display in the cab receives all sensor data for stable transfer, real-time monitoring and job records — improving construction situational awareness for accurate judgments.
The result
Verticality and compression capacity of every screw pile installation — up to standard, verified in real time.

LS — Drive Head
Hydraulic drive heads that torque helical piles into the ground — boom-mounted with flow-matched motors, hex drive tooling and full torque-monitoring compatibility.
VR-LS 7000
VANROCK LS series drive heads are specially designed for the installation torque of helical pile products. Low speed and high torque with excellent reliability and durability — a perfect fit for the VANROCK helical pile installation sensor system.

Carrier
1–3 Ton
Rated torque
7,000 Nm
Max torque
9,830 Nm
Speed
8–16 RPM
Rated power
15 kW
Max pressure
200 bar
Rec. pressure
120–170 bar
Rec. flow
20–40 LPM
Weight
160 kg
Height
900 mm
Motor oil port
G1/2"
Output shaft
75 mm square
